I progressed alot this season. This is my second year wakeboarding and I feel like my first year was a total waste. I was trying to wakeboard at around 18 to 19 mph and everything was so difficult I almost quit. I could not even jump W2W. So for some reason this year I tried boarding at 22 to 24 MPH and what huge difference. I started getting the fundamentals down really quick. I tried 1 invert my last ride of the season. I did not land it of course but got the feel of one. So can't wait till next year.
